Creating a Search for Customers with No Recent Activity
To create a search for customers with no recent activity: Go to Reports > Saved Searches > All Saved Searches > New and click Customer. Enter a title for the saved search. On the Criteria subtab, click Summary. In the Summary Type field, select Maximum. In the Field column, select Activity Fields…. In the popup, select Date. Select not after, and then (Relative). Can customers re-activate the Payment Method Optimization Service?
Yes, the customers can re-activate the service at any time. To enable the Payment Method Optimization Service: Go to SuiteBanking > Payment Automation > Dashboard. On the left pane in the Set Up section, click Payment Optimization. Click Sign Up.
